Chinese dragon dances are also an ancient tradition, perhaps dating back 2,000 years to the Han Dynasty. admin December 17, 2016 Chinese lion dance, Lion costume for kids, Lion dance, Lion dance performance 0 Lion Dance is a traditional Chinese folk performing arts. It originated from the royal lion dance during the Tang Dynasty (618-907) and was later introduced to the south by immigrants from the north. The lion dance also has a long history associated with martial arts, as the two share many athletic stances and movements. Lion Dance History & Origins.
